Title:
MULTIPLEX RNA-GUIDED GENOME ENGINEERING
Document Type and Number:
Japanese Patent JP2023021447
Kind Code:
A
Abstract:
To iterate or repeat steps of DNA modification on a cell to create a cell having multiple DNA modifications in the cell.SOLUTION: Methods of multiplex genome engineering in a cell using Cas9 is provided which include a cycle of a step of introducing into the cell a first foreign nucleic acid encoding one or more RNAs which are complementary to a target DNA and which guide an enzyme to the target DNA, where the one or more RNAs and the enzyme are constituents of a co-localization complex for the target DNA, and a step of introducing into the cell a second foreign nucleic acid encoding one or more donor nucleic acid sequences, where the cycle is repeated a desired number of times to perform multiplex DNA modification in the cell.SELECTED DRAWING: None
